Gooey Chocolate Chip Cookies Recipe

These Gooey Chocolate Chip Cookies are the perfect treat for cookie lovers craving a soft, chewy center with a crispy edge. Made with a blend of brown and granulated sugar, cornstarch for extra softness, and loaded with semi-sweet chocolate chips and crunchy walnuts, these cookies bake quickly at a high temperature to achieve the ideal gooey texture inside and slight crisp outside.

Ingredients

Wet Ingredients

  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 3/4 cup packed light brown sugar
  • 1/4 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 tablespoon pure vanilla extract

Dry Ingredients

  • 2 cups all-purpose flour
  • 2 tablespoons cornstarch
  • 1 teaspoon baking pow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/2 teaspoon salt

Add-ins

  • 12 ounces semi-sweet chocolate chips
  • 1/2 cup walnut pieces

Instructions

  1. Mix the Dough: In a large mixing bowl, cream together the softened butter, light brown sugar, and granulated sugar using a hand mixer or stand mixer with paddle attachment until the mixture is light and fluffy, about 2 minutes.
  2. Incorporate the Wet Ingredients: Add the large egg and pure vanilla extract to the creamed mixture. Beat for approximately 1 minute until fully combined, then set aside.
  3. Add the Dry Ingredients: Sprinkle in the all-purpose flour, cornstarch,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Mix on medium speed just until the ingredients are combined, resulting in a thick dough.
  4. Add Chocolate Chips and Walnuts: Gently fold in the semi-sweet chocolate chips and walnut pieces using a wooden spoon, taking care not to overmix to maintain a gooey texture.
  5. Chill the Dough: Refrigerate the dough for 30 minutes to help the cookies retain their shape during baking and to meld the flavors.
  6. Preheat the Oven: While the dough chills, preheat your oven to 475°F. Line a large baking sheet with parchment paper to prevent sticking and ease cleanup.
  7. Form Cookie Dough Balls: After chilling, scoop 2 heaping tablespoons of dough for each cookie and roll into balls. Place them on the prepared baking sheet, spacing about 2 inches apart.
  8. Bake the Cookies: Bake in the preheated oven for 7-8 minutes until the edges are lightly browned and the centers are still gooey and half-baked.
  9. Cool and Enjoy: Let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for 5 minutes, then transfer to a cooling rack and cool for an additional 5-10 minutes. For the gooey best experience, enjoy them while still warm.

Notes

  • Chilling the dough is important to prevent spreading and to enhance flavor.
  • Baking at a high temperature creates a crispy edge and gooey center.
  • Using cornstarch in the dough helps achieve softness and a tender crumb.
  • Walnuts can be omitted or substituted with pecans or other nuts if preferred.
  • Store cookies in an airtight container at room temperature for up to 3 days for best freshness.
